Air Comet Chile, known until recently as Aerolineas del Sur, is now the largest domestic carrier after LAN Chile, with 18 percent of the market. The figure represents a 10 percent increase in market-share in just under a year.

The airline has proved popular thanks to a strong focus on customer service. Policies such as extensive catering on all flights, more leg-room, and a small business class section on low-cost flights are believed to be an important part of their success.

In addition, Air Comet, of which Air Comet Chile is a subsidiary, last week agreed to buy $7 billion of new Airbus aircraft. A certain number of the new planes are destined to enlarge the company’s Chilean fleet.

Air Comet was started in 1996 by the Spanish tourism organization Marsans with the purpose of complementing the group’s multi-services in the industry. In 1997 Air Comet begins charter flights and in 2001 purchased the Argentine flag carrier Aerolineas Argentinas/Austral

Currently Air Comet has regular flights from Madrid to Buenos Aires, Santiago de Chile, Lima, Guayaquil, Quito, Bogota, San Jose de Costa Rica, Santo Domingo, Havana, London, Paris and Rome and is programming other destinations.
